c# selenium eğitim seti Için 5-İkinci Trick

Wiki Article

C# Metot Kullanımı Metod Nedir? Metodlar, programlama dillerinde belli bir anlayışlemi gerçekleştiren ve bu teamüllemi bir yahut daha bir tomar adı...

Before we start interacting with the browser, the web pages, and the WebElements in the DOM, we have to prepare our project.

Andreea is a software QA engineer from Romania with over 10 years of experience in the software industry. Currently, she specializes in UI sınav automation and enjoys exploring various QA-related fields and sharing her expertise.

Additionally, C# özgü a rich seki of libraries and frameworks, such birli NUnit, that sevimli be used to write tests for a wide range of applications, from desktop and web applications to games and mobile apps.

He is very active with the startup community in Bengaluru (and down South) and loves interacting with passionate founders on his personal blog (which he başmaklık been maintaining since last 15+ years).

There are several Selenium locators strategies that we gönül use to identify the web elements based on their attributes:

If I’m just starting a project, I like to use the same language the development team uses for two main reasons:

How dirilik I reduce server load for a WordPress website with click here a large number of visitors without upgrading hosting?

Now, we should be ready to start our Selenium C# test. Let’s use the previously created class and rename it to SeleniumTests.

For this, we need to add the Selenium.WebDriver NuGet package, which allows the test code to interact with the WebElements on the page using methods that are a part of the package. To add a NuGet package to the project, please follow the below-mentioned steps:

Using the same setup birli before, you yaşama use the following commands to change the size of the window:

Its syntax is easy to read and understand, making it a good choice for writing tests that need to be maintained over time. It provides a comprehensive takım of features for creating automated tests. 

But we hayat use classname or we sevimli also use Xpath. These are the advanced features of selenium in C# which are generally done after this basic one.

The solution for this is porting the existing Selenium C# tests to a cloud-based Selenium Grid like LambdaTest. Cloud-based cross browser testing platforms like LambdaTest provides an online device farm of 3000+ browsers and operating systems to perform Selenium C# testing at scale. Here’s a glimpse of the LambdaTest cloud Selenium Grid:

Report this wiki page